Output e3ba579e113d74568004885763eb8915b73c0db03a8b8c501bb898c574caab60: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 685b5bb18253eab40386be8f2112e0f643aa43cb
address
bc1qdpd4hvvz204tgquxh68jzyhq7ep65s7th2u2fr
transaction
e3ba579e113d74568004885763eb8915b73c0db03a8b8c501bb898c574caab60